substance issues: the muse of Longevity
The lifespan and dependability of a cable connector start off at the most basic degree: the fabric it's made out of. The choice of material dictates its resistance to environmental stressors, its structural integrity after some time, and finally, how routinely it will need substitution.
The Power of higher-power Aluminum: though numerous metals are Employed in connector manufacturing, substantial-strength aluminum alloys offer you powerful pros in precise demanding programs. Notably, their inherent resistance to corrosion is an important element. In environments characterised by significant humidity, salinity (coastal or marine purposes), or publicity to industrial substances, connectors comprised of inferior components can swiftly succumb to rust and degradation. This corrosion not just compromises the physical construction but additionally degrades electrical functionality, bringing about prospective failures and necessary replacement. higher-good quality aluminum alloys, even so, variety a protecting oxide layer, enabling them to resist these severe problems for prolonged intervals. This can make them exceptionally very well-suited for lengthy-time period out of doors installations, renewable Electricity infrastructure, and difficult industrial options wherever longevity is paramount.
Structural Stability and getting old: past corrosion, the inherent steadiness in the chosen material plays an important role in combating structural getting older. Connectors are subjected to mechanical worry all through set up (crimping) and all over their operational life as a consequence of vibration, temperature fluctuations, and Actual physical dealing with. High-good quality materials, engineered for stability, resist deformation, micro-fractures, and embrittlement after some time. This ensures the connector maintains its structural integrity and clamping power, avoiding intermittent connections or total failures that necessitate untimely replacement.
Comparative Lifespan Examination: in comparison to some generally applied supplies like simple steel or particular grades of brass, cautiously chosen and handled higher-strength aluminum alloys can provide exceptional longevity, notably in corrosive environments. though copper is a superb conductor normally desired (a lot of try to find a reliable Copper connector supplier Due to this), specialised aluminum alloys can offer a far better harmony of sturdiness, body weight, and corrosion resistance for certain structural and environmental worries. The decision is not about conductivity by yourself, even so the holistic performance over the complete lifecycle. selecting products especially for their endurance characteristics demonstrates a further commitment to minimizing the substitute cycle, which happens to be inherently more sustainable. significantly less Recurrent alternative signifies significantly less mining, refining, and processing of raw materials around the operational lifespan of your devices or installation.
Engineered for Endurance: The function of Structural style
Material preference lays the groundwork, but sophisticated structural style and design transforms potential longevity into trusted effectiveness. how a connector is engineered straight impacts its capacity to kind and preserve a protected, very low-resistance connection, minimizing the need for servicing and substitution.
Precision Interfaces (DIN benchmarks): Adherence to set up criteria, which include DIN 74 for specified connector forms, signifies a determination to precision engineering. These criteria dictate critical Proportions and tolerances with the connector's interface. A specifically made interface guarantees a comfortable, safe in shape with the corresponding terminal or conductor. This significant diploma of suit minimizes the probable for micro-movements caused by vibration or thermal cycling, which can result in loosening, elevated Get hold of resistance, warmth era (incredibly hot spots), and possibly unsafe electrical arcing. A connection that stays tight calls for much less frequent inspection and gets rid of failures a result of poor mechanical in shape, thereby extending its beneficial daily life and minimizing connected servicing labor.
Mechanically sturdy Crimping Zones: The crimp region is the place the connector physically joins the cable conductor. The design of this zone is vital for very long-term trustworthiness. Connectors engineered with high mechanical strength in the crimping barrel be certain a strong, gasoline-limited link when effectively crimped. This sturdy style and design withstands the significant forces used during set up without cracking or deforming excessively. More importantly, it maintains reliable strain to the conductor strands after a while, protecting against strand breakage, pull-out, or maybe the ingress of dampness and contaminants that would degrade the link. A strong, trusted crimp is basic to avoiding electrical failures and the following need for connector replacement.
Adaptability and squander Reduction: Connectors made with wide adaptability for various cable sizes or kinds within a specified vary supply An additional subtle sustainability advantage. employing a connector that can reliably accommodate a little bit distinct conductor diameters or insulation thicknesses (in just its rated capability) reduces the probability of using an improperly sized aspect, which can result in bad connections or wasted factors. It also simplifies inventory management for big tasks, reducing the number of SKUs required and reducing potential obsolescence or waste because of specification variations.
Extending the Lifecycle: a lengthy-time period standpoint on financial savings
The true value of a durable connector emerges when viewed throughout the lens of its entire lifecycle. Focusing exclusively to the upfront order cost ignores the substantial downstream fees affiliated with frequent replacements.
Comparing alternative Cycles: look at a standard industrial software. common, lower-top quality connectors could possibly need inspection and probable replacement each couple of years, or more frequently in harsh environments. In distinction, a substantial-sturdiness connector, built with excellent components and structure, could realistically final drastically for a longer period, Possibly matching the lifespan of your devices itself. Quantifying this distinction – comparing the normal substitute cycle of normal connectors versus the prolonged lifespan of top quality kinds – reveals a powerful economic argument.
Cumulative Price cost savings (Beyond the portion): Every single substitute occasion incurs fees considerably exceeding the price of the connector by itself. These include things like:
oLabor: Technicians' time for diagnostics, elimination, and installation.
oDowntime: Lost manufacturing or operational ability even though repairs are created.
oLogistics: Transportation costs for new areas and possibly for personnel.
oMaterials: the expense of the substitute connector and any related consumables.
When multiplied over hundreds or A huge number of connection factors in a sizable facility or challenge, and repeated above various substitute cycles avoided, the cumulative personal savings turn out to be substantial. This full expense of possession (TCO) perspective clearly click here favors resilient factors.
lowering Rework and venture Delays: In main engineering or building assignments, connector failures throughout commissioning or early operation can cause pricey rework and major delays. making use of connectors noted for their reliability from the outset minimizes this chance. Imagine the impact on a renewable energy farm or possibly a producing plant rollout if dozens of connections are unsuccessful prematurely – the troubleshooting exertion and agenda disruption can dwarf the initial Expense big difference of utilizing greater-quality components. longevity interprets immediately into venture certainty and dependability.
source Conservation: extra Than Just steel
The environmental advantages of durable connectors extend further than simply just employing fewer Uncooked content as time passes. Reducing the replacement frequency triggers a optimistic cascade result across a number of source streams.
minimized Manufacturing Footprint: just about every connector generated requires Power for extraction, processing, production, and finishing. less replacements imply noticeably much less cumulative Vitality consumption and much less linked emissions (greenhouse gases, pollutants) with the producing course of action more than the process's lifetime. In addition, it implies a lot less scrap metallic generated all through production and disposal.
Minimized Packaging Waste: Connectors are usually packaged for cover and identification. While required, packaging contributes to squander streams. Halving the number of replacements needed specifically halves the connected packaging squander (cardboard, plastic) generated above the operational period.
decreased Transportation Emissions: much less replacement cycles specifically translate into less transportation operates wanted to deliver new components to internet site, Primarily important for big-scale industrial projects or geographically dispersed infrastructure. This reduction in logistics activity lowers the overall carbon footprint associated with routine maintenance and upkeep.
Improved Strength performance: weak or degrading connections show increased electrical resistance. This resistance leads to Power decline in the shape of heat (I²R losses) and can result in voltage drops, likely influencing products effectiveness. Stable, very low-resistance connections maintained in excess of lengthy intervals because of durable connectors contribute to General procedure Vitality performance, lowering operational energy waste.
